Hydraulic Oil Chillers: Maintain Temperature and Viscosity
Hydraulic Oil Chillers are designed to maintain the precise temperature and viscosity of hydraulic oils used in machine tools, high-speed presses, special-purpose machines and other hydraulic systems. By regulating the temperature, these chillers ensure optimal oil performance, prevent frequent breakdowns and enhance the efficiency of hydraulic systems. Coolant Chillers: Optimize Coolant Temperature
Coolant Chillers are engineered to maintain the precise temperature of coolants, eliminating excess heat generated during machining and pumping processes. These chillers are essential for applications such as spindle cooling, ensuring prolonged coolant life and enhanced machining accuracy.
Available in both stand alone and dip-in (Immersible) types,

DIP-IN CHILLER
This chiller is dipped into coolant or oil tank to cool the medium.
LEX Dip in Chillers have special microprocessors to :
- Keep the medium at a temperature close to ambient, to have critical metrological balance of the machine.
- Chill the medium to a fixed temperature.

Water Chillers: Cooling for Precision Applications
Water Chillers are designed for industrial applications requiring precise temperature control, such as spindle cooling, induction hardening, injection molding, laser cutting, laser marking, laser welding and 3D printing. These chillers ensure thermal stability, enhancing process efficiency and equipment longevity. Panel Air Conditioners: Precision Cooling for Electrical Systems
Panel Air Conditioners are designed to reduce the heat generated within electrical and electronics due to dissipation from Heat Sink on PCBs Drivers, Transformers etc. Maintaining optimal temperatures and eliminating dust and humidity ensures longer equipment life and uninterrupted operations.
